If, for example, you want to move chapter two of a book ahead of chapter four, you can do this by dragging the file to the correct location in the Binder – anyone who has ever copied and pasted more than a 1,000 words in one go will appreciate this. You can also expand and collapse your folders, much like a traditional file system on a computer. Within this Binder, you can rearrange the files and folders (or sections and chapters) of your writing project by dragging and dropping them from one location to the next. The Scrivener Binder exists on the left-hand-side of your screen, and it houses the files and folders that make up the different parts of your writing project. These are the Binder, the Editor and the Inspector. There are three mains areas in Scrivener. If you use Scrivener often you’ll probably only use a few Scrivener projects as each project can handle complex and simple writing projects. Heavy users of word processor end up with hundreds if not thousands of files. Similarly, I have another Scrivener project for Become A Writer Today. This is where I placed notes for my book alongside photos, PDFs and clippings from various websites. My Scrivener project file for this book also contains a research folder. Files and folders in ScrivenerĮach of these folders contains files that correspond to sections within each chapter. ![]() This project consists of various folders, each of which is chapter. Each Scrivener project is broken down into folders, sub-folders and files.įor example, I have a Scrivener project for my book called A Handbook for the Productive Writer. The Basics of ScrivenerĪ Scrivener file (.scriv) is called a project. If you are a writer, you can live in Scrivener. It saves your work every two seconds, and you can take snapshots of your work and revert to these earlier versions if you make a mistake. The beauty of Scrivener is that you can customize how it looks and behaves.
